Java 在Linux上手动造成虚假唤醒?

Java 在Linux上手动造成虚假唤醒?,java,concurrency,Java,Concurrency,在Linux上手动造成虚假唤醒是否可能?我想尝试一些Java并发性。我听说这是可能的,但可能性很小。但出于测试目的,这将非常有益。您需要测试什么?通常我们无论如何都不应该关心醒来的原因。对于“相关”部分中的第一个问题,说明了Linux上的虚假唤醒是可能的,并给出了生成它们的方法:如果一个Linux进程收到信号,它的等待线程将各自享受一个漂亮的、热的虚假唤醒。

在Linux上手动造成虚假唤醒是否可能?我想尝试一些Java并发性。我听说这是可能的,但可能性很小。但出于测试目的,这将非常有益。

您需要测试什么?通常我们无论如何都不应该关心醒来的原因。对于“相关”部分中的第一个问题,说明了Linux上的虚假唤醒是可能的,并给出了生成它们的方法:
如果一个Linux进程收到信号,它的等待线程将各自享受一个漂亮的、热的虚假唤醒。